| Aspect | Data Warehouse ETL Developer | Data Analyst |
|---|
| Primary Role | Designing, developing, and maintaining ETL processes for data warehouses | Analyzing data to generate reports and insights |
| Skills & Certifications | SQL, ETL tools, data modeling, certifications like Microsoft Certified Data Analyst | SQL, data visualization tools, statistical analysis |
| Work Environment | Data engineering teams, IT departments, data warehouses | Business units, analytics teams, reporting environments |
The main difference is that Data Warehouse ETL Developers focus on building and maintaining data pipelines and infrastructure, while Data Analysts interpret data to support business decisions. Both roles require SQL skills, but their objectives and daily tasks differ significantly.